WebStructuring a double layer of fencing works well - meaning your run electric fencing around your run fencing with a sort of 'no man's land' of a foot or so in between to keep your chickens even safer. Electric fencing can also be effective if you want to let your chickens free range during the day and often change the location in which they roam. Web2 jul. 2024 · Chickens are safest when they are kept penned up during the day in a large enclosed run. Run fencing should also be welded wire—1" will usually be sufficient—because chicken wire, as mentioned earlier, won't keep a dog or fox out of the pen. Web11 aug. 2024 · Protecting your chickens from predatory birds is possible using several techniques. Know the laws regarding predatory birds as many are protected; killing the birds is not an option. Bird Decoys Place an owl or hawk decoy near the chicken coop to deter predatory birds. Birds are territorial and the decoy will claim the area. WebChicken wire, also known as poultry netting, is great at keeping chickens IN. However, it’s not nearly as effective at keeping predators OUT. For one, snakes can easily squeeze through the holes in chicken wire. Small animals such as rats and weasels may be able to work their way through as well.
